Can't really tell by the initial pics but, does the 3186 come with the new or old click spring? (the old one is the one which often breaks)

The VRF VR3185 has a jumping hour click spring clone of the gen 3185 part (more robust)
The ARF SH3186 has a clone JHCS of the gen 3186 part (breaks more easily)

However, forum watchmakers are saying both of them should be replaced by a gen part to increase stability and improve performance. I would guess that the clone ARF SH3186 JHCS is not replaceable by a gen 3185 JHCS.

Thanks for the info but I was referring to the *new* click spring which Rolex replaced (after realizing the 3186 often breaks) around 2014. Does the clone has that *new* click spring or the old one before 2014?

Thanks for the info but I was referring to the *new* click spring which Rolex replaced (after realizing the 3186 often breaks) around 2014. Does the clone has that *new* click spring or the old one before 2014?

Unfortunately it's the old one, 3186-657-1 is the new one
